PALM BEACH GARDENS, Fla., Feb. 9,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Garden of Life® is launching its new national brand campaign, "Formulas for Feeling Alive," debuting during the Winter Games. Inspired by the potent ingredients of Garden of Life's formulas, the campaign transports audiences to a vibrant wondrous garden world where fruits, vegetables and botanicals are alive with color, movement and meaning. It reintroduces the brand through a creative vision rooted in traceable sourcing and whole-food integrity, whenever possible, reinforcing the belief that real vitality is cultivated over time and with care – not manufactured overnight.
In a wellness landscape dominated by speed, optimization and algorithm-driven claims, Garden of Life takes a different approach. Vitality is not rushed or engineered – it's cultivated. Through transparent sourcing and rigorous standards, the brand shows how real ingredients and careful craftsmanship transform into formulas that support energy, sleep, digestion, women's wellness and more.†
This philosophy comes to life visually in "Formulas for Feeling Alive". The campaign introduces a richly imagined storytelling system that traces the journey from garden to formula to human experience. Each execution draws viewers directly into Garden of Life's lush fruit- and vegetable-filled world, where ingredients expand, transform and move through expressive landscapes. The brand's iconic harvest logo serves as a visual gateway – opening each spot as a portal into the garden and guiding viewers through imaginative transformations before closing on the product, reinforcing the journey to the formula.
At the product level, storytelling is literal and benefit-specific: a floating broccoli hot-air balloon illustrates a B-vitamin lift, while a woman drifts into sleep atop a giant raspberry thanks to her magnesium supplement. At the brand level, collage-style transformations are metaphorical and poetic, blending emotional storytelling with product education while strengthening Garden of Life's distinctive visual identity.

The "Formulas for Feeling Alive" campaign was developed in partnership with award-winning agency, Accompany Creative, and with directorial and production support from Temple Caché, known for its offbeat aesthetics and work with brands as diverse as McDonalds and Hermès.

"Formulas for Feeling Alive" spans long-form brand storytelling and short-form product advertising. The campaign is debuting on NBC's Peacock during the Winter Games and will roll out across major streaming platforms, digital video, paid social, podcasts and retail media.
Founded in 2000, Garden of Life pioneered whole-food supplementation before "clean", rigorously tested formulas became a category standard. Today, the brand carries a robust portfolio of third-party accreditations and certifications, including: USDA Organic, Non-GMO Project Verified, NSF Certified for Sport, Certified Gluten-Free, Carbonfree® and B Corp™ certified among others – standards that continue to guide product development and sourcing.
The launch reflects Garden of Life's continued investment in brand building and consumer connection in the wellness category, which comes as it expands its e-commerce presence and footprint in natural, mass and club retail channels.
